Have you looked at Core 2 duo?

I'd recommend:

-Intel E6300 processor
-Gigabyte 965P DS-3 motherboard
-2x1GB DDR2800 (G.Skill and Corsair make good memory)
-X1800XT (or maybe the X1900 allinwonder)
-your hard drive you picked is nice
-I'd recommend getting a separate Case and Power supply. For your rig I'd recommend at least 450 watts or 28A on the 12V rails
-Take a look at the Creative Labs Sound Blaster Audigy 2 ZS Platinum, or the straight Audigy 2 ZS. the audigy 4 isn't really better. the X-fi line is also good
